For the 2025-26 school year, there are 2 public schools serving 393 students in the neighborhood of Breitmeyer Hills, Mount Clemens, MI.
The top ranked public schools in Breitmeyer Hills are Mount Clemens High School and Mount Clemens Middle School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
The neighborhood of Breitmeyer Hills, Mount Clemens, MI public schools have an average math proficiency score of 8% (versus the Michigan public school average of 35%), and reading proficiency score of 15% (versus the 46%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 87% of the student body (majority Black), which is more than the Michigan public school average of 37% (majority Black).
